Director - Platform Engineering
Job Title - Director - Platform Engineering
Reporting to: Vice President, Big Data Analytics & Engineering
Location: PuneAbout the Role
The Director - Platform Engineering is the senior engineering leader accountable for the end to end development, scalability, and operational excellence of the Value Quantification Platform.
This role owns platform strategy and execution across web applications, data engineering, analytics, and reporting layers, ensuring reliable delivery, strong product onboarding, and seamless collaboration across Mastercard's technology ecosystem.
You will lead a multi disciplinary team, work closely with Product and cross functional partners, and act as the single engineering owner for platform outcomes-balancing innovation, scale, security, and compliance.Key Responsibilities
Platform & Engineering Ownership• Own the architecture, engineering strategy, delivery, and maintenance of the MVQ platform across web, data, and analytics domains.• Ensure the platform evolves to enterprise grade, globally scalable solutions.• Maintain high standards of availability, performance, security, reliability, and maintainability.
People & Organisation Leadership• Lead, mentor, and develop Lead Engineers and Senior Engineers, fostering technical excellence and strong ownership culture.• Act as a strong people manager-driving performance, career growth, succession planning, and team engagement.• Build a collaborative, inclusive, and high trust engineering culture aligned with Mastercard's DQ values.
Delivery & Product Onboarding Management• Maintain close oversight of platform development, release cadence, stability, and technical debt.• Ensure smooth and timely product onboarding, supporting both internal and external use cases.• Balance new feature delivery with platform resilience and operational excellence.
Cross Functional & Stakeholder Leadership• Partner closely with Product, Data Science, Cyber & Security, Architecture, Cloud, and Infrastructure teams.• Serve as the primary engineering point of contact for VQ platform stakeholders.• Communicate clearly with senior leadership through well structured presentations, updates, and decision papers.
Enterprise Architecture, Security & Governance• Navigate Mastercard's security, technology, architecture, and data governance frameworks to ensure compliant delivery.• Guide teams through design reviews, security approvals, data controls, and enterprise standards adoption.• Ensure privacy, access control, and regulatory requirements are embedded by design.Technical Skills & Expertise
While this is a director role, deep technical credibility and prior hands on experience are essential.
Web & Application Platform Expertise• Strong understanding of modern full stack web architectures including:
o Frontend: React, Next.js, Redux, JavaScript, TypeScript, HTML, CSS
o Backend: Java (Spring Boot), Python (Django, Django REST Framework)• Expertise in RESTful API design, API versioning, integration, and security.• Experience designing high performance, scalable, and accessible web platforms, aligned with WCAG 2.1 standards.• Knowledge of application performance optimisation, security best practices, and observability.
Data Engineering & Analytics Platforms• Deep experience with big data and analytics platforms, including:
o Hadoop ecosystem, PySpark, Impala
o SQL across relational and distributed data stores• Strong background in data ingestion, transformation, unification, and pipeline design.• Hands on experience with ETL / ELT tools such as Airflow, Apache NiFi, Azure Data Factory, Pentaho, or Talend.• Experience designing analytics, reporting, and value measurement platforms with reliable, trusted data foundations.• Exposure to machine learning concepts and advanced analytics use cases.• Experience with Graph Databases is a plus.
Cloud, DevOps & Platform Operations• Strong understanding of cloud native architectures on Azure and/or AWS.• Experience with containerisation and orchestration (Docker, Kubernetes).• Knowledge of CI/CD pipelines and DevOps practices for both application and data platforms.• Experience implementing logging, metrics, tracing, monitoring, and alerting for production systems.Stakeholder, Communication & Influence Skills• Excellent stakeholder management skills across product, technology, security, and business teams.• Strong presentation and storytelling ability, capable of explaining complex technical concepts to executive audiences.• Ability to influence decisions across teams without direct authority.Experience & Qualifications• 12+ years of experience in engineering, data platforms, or analytics led systems.• Prior experience in a senior technical leadership role (Director, Senior Manager, Principal Engineer with org ownership).• Proven track record of building and scaling enterprise grade platforms.• Experience in payments, financial services, or other regulated environments preferred.Ways of Working• Hands on mindset with strategic perspective.• Comfortable operating at both architecture level and execution level discussions.• Strong bias for outcomes, quality, and long term platform sustainability.• Role model of Mastercard's Decency Quotient (DQ) values.

Mastercard Compensation & Benefits Highlights

  • Retirement Support Retirement programs include an employer match up to 10% (401k or local equivalent), consistently highlighted in careers materials. Feedback suggests this is a standout component of total rewards.
  • Parental & Family Support A global minimum of 16 weeks paid new‑parent leave is offered for birth, adoption, or foster placements, with financial assistance for fertility, adoption, and surrogacy where allowed. Feedback suggests these provisions are robust relative to many large employers.
  • Flexible Benefits Flexibility features include hybrid work, a four‑week “work from elsewhere” program, quarterly meeting‑free days, and five paid volunteer days. Feedback suggests these options support work/life balance across many roles.
